Identical twins, also known as monozygotic twins, are formed when a single fertilized egg splits in two and develops into two separate embryos. Since they come from the same DNA, identical twins share many physical characteristics, such as eye color, hair color, and facial structure. However, one common myth surrounding identical twins is that they have the same fingerprints. Understanding Fingerprints

Fingerprints are unique patterns of friction ridges and valleys on an individual’s fingertips. They are formed by the interaction of genetic and environmental factors during fetal development, specifically between the 10th and 15th weeks of gestation. The unique combination of these factors ensures that no two individuals, including identical twins, have the same fingerprints. The uniqueness of fingerprints is due to the random nature of the fingerprint formation process, which involves the interaction of multiple genetic and environmental factors.

Identical Twins and Fingerprints

While identical twins share many physical characteristics, their fingerprints are unique and distinct. Studies have shown that the fingerprint patterns of identical twins are similar, but not identical.
